Ingredients for Heart-Shaped Puff Pastries with Custard and Cherries

  • 1 sheet puff pastry (store-bought or homemade): Light and flaky, this forms the perfect base for your pastries.
  • 1 egg (for egg wash): To give that beautiful golden hue to your pastry.
  • 2 cups whole milk: Creamy and rich for a luxurious custard.
  • 4 large egg yolks: They add richness and depth to the custard.
  • 1/3 cup granulated sugar: Just the right amount to sweeten the custard.
  • 3 tablespoons cornstarch: For thickening the custard to the perfect consistency.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: For a lovely aromatic note.
  • 1 cup fresh or frozen cherries (pitted): Juicy and tart, bringing a fresh burst of flavor.
  • 2 tablespoons sugar: To sweeten the cherries for the topping.
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ice: Balances the sweetness of the cherries.
  • 1 tablespoon water: To help cook down the cherry mixture.
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ch: For thickening the cherry sauce.
  • 2 tablespoons apricot jam or honey (optional): For an optional glossy finish.

Step-by-Step Directions for Heart-Shaped Puff Pastries with Custard and Cherries

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
  2. Roll out the puff pastry sheet on a lightly floured surface, allowing its buttery layers to unfold. Use a heart-shaped cookie cutter to cut out charming heart shapes from the pastry.
  3. Place the heart-shaped pastries on the prepared baking sheet. Brush them lightly with the egg wash (a beaten egg) to create a beautiful golden crust.
  4. Bake your pastries for 12-15 minutes, or until they are perfectly golden and puffed. When done, remove them from the oven and let them cool on a wire rack.
  5. In a medium saucepan, heat the whole milk over medium heat until it begins to simmer. This will create a warm base for your custard.
  6. In a separate bowl, whisk together the egg yolks, granulated sugar, cornstarch, and vanilla extract. This mixture should be smooth and creamy.
  7. Gradually pour the warm milk into the egg mixture, whisking constantly to prevent any curdling or cooking of the eggs.
  8. Return the mixture to the saucepan and cook over low heat, stirring constantly until thickened to a custard-like consistency. This care ensures a silky texture.
  9. Remove from heat and let the custard cool slightly. The custard should be thick enough to spoon onto your pastries.
  10. In a small saucepan, combine the cherries, sugar, lemon juice, water, and cornstarch.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ly, until the mixture thickens and becomes syrupy. A vibrant color will develop as it cooks.
  11. Once ready, remove from heat and set aside to cool slightly. The cherries will add a delectable tartness to your pastry.
  12. Once the puff pastry hearts have cooled, spoon a generous portion of custard onto each pastry. Top with the cherry mixture and, if desired, brush with apricot jam or honey for an optional glossy finish.

Tips & Tricks

For the best results, ensure your puff pastry is cold before using; this will create an even flakier texture. If you want to save time, you can choose store-bought puff pastry to make the process even easier. For an extra pop of flavor, consider adding a sprinkle of almond extract to the custard for a slightly nutty aroma. You can also customize your toppings—try using other fresh fruits like strawberries or blueberries in place of cherries for a different twist.

Storing Tips & Variations for Heart-Shaped Puff Pastries with Custard and Cherries

To maintain their flaky texture, it is best to serve these pastries fresh. However, if you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to two days. You can also freeze the assembled pastries before baking; simply add a few extra minutes to the baking time when you’re ready to cook them. Explore variations by swapping the cherries for other seasonal fruits or spicing up your custard with different extracts.

FAQs

1. Can I use frozen puff pastry?
Absolutely! Frozen puff pastry is a fantastic time-saver and works just as well as homemade. Just make sure to thaw it according to the package instructions before using.

2. How can I ensure my custard does not curdle?
The key is to gradually combine the warm milk with the egg mixture while whisking constantly. This will temper the eggs, preventing them from cooking too quickly.

3. Are there alternative fruits I can use for this recipe?
Yes! Feel free to use seasonal fruits like strawberries, raspberries, or even sliced peaches. Each will bring a unique flavor to the pastry.

4. How long do these pastries last?
If stored in an airtight container, they will stay fresh in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. For longer storage, consider freezing them before baking.

5. Can I make the custard in advance?
Yes! You can prepare the custard a day ahead of time, just make sure to cover it with plastic wrap to prevent a skin from forming, and keep it refrigerated until you’re ready to assemble the pastries.
